This voucher is only valid in Domestic (Australia/New Zealand) and International Business Qantas Club lounges

Seems like there's a bit of daylight in there that doesn't expressly exclude the Domestic Business lounges. As with Danger's dating dilemma, I'm sure an appropriately informed lounge dragon would impose the stricter interpretation, but it is somewhat misleading.

I wonder (given the Australian Airlines reference) whether these were printed a few years ago and are simply being used now - not sure how old the previous passes were, but it did seem like they simply had the date printed on them and could have been stockpiled for a while before that.

Also, I didn't think there was such a thing as 'Domestic New Zealand' lounges any more?

I cannot believe some of the prices people are paying for Qantas Lounge complimentary invitations on eBay. The latest one went for USD61.25 with just over 1 month expiry. :confused:

Qantas Lounge Complimentary Invitation

Interestingly though, that figure is close to what you’d pay to get into a Virgin lounge these days, so it’s about right, even if it does seem extraordinarily high for us with access through other means.
